The Hong Kong government has implemented various policies to regulate and manage pharmaceutical waste effectively. The Environmental Protection Department (EPD) oversees the handling and disposal of pharmaceutical waste through the Waste Disposal Ordinance and the Chemical Waste Control Scheme. Pharmaceutical manufacturers are required to adhere to strict guidelines for safe production and disposal of their products, while healthcare facilities must segregate and properly dispose of expired or unused medications. Additionally, the EPD conducts regular inspections and provides education and outreach programs to promote awareness among the public and industry stakeholders. Overall, these policies aim to mitigate environmental pollution, protect public health, and ensure sustainable management of pharmaceutical waste in Hong Kong.
